1. The Dust Storms Were Inspired by Real History

The giant dust storms aren't just fictional.

They are based on the Dust Bowl disaster that happened in America during the 1930s.

Real farmers lost their crops because of enormous dust storms.

The interviews shown at the beginning of the movie even resemble real documentaries about the Dust Bowl.

This makes the future in Interstellar feel surprisingly realistic.

5. Miller's Planet Has a Hidden Clock Sound

One of the most famous hidden details in Interstellar involves the soundtrack.

Composer Hans Zimmer included a ticking clock.

Each tick represents approximately one day passing on Earth.

Many viewers never notice it during their first watch.

Once you know this, the scene becomes even more stressful.


6. The Black Hole Was Scientifically Accurate

Most movies invent black holes.

Interstellar did something different.

Physicist Kip Thorne worked closely with Christopher Nolan to make Gargantua scientifically accurate.

The rendering became so realistic that scientists later published research based on the computer simulations created for the film.

Very few movies have ever contributed to real science.

17. Corn Was Really Grown

The huge cornfields weren't computer-generated.

Christopher Nolan actually planted hundreds of acres of corn for filming.

After production ended, the corn was sold for profit.

Very little was wasted.

22. Hans Zimmer Didn't Know the Story

Christopher Nolan gave Hans Zimmer only a single page describing a father-child relationship.

Zimmer composed the emotional main theme before knowing it was a science-fiction movie.

That emotional focus became one of the film's greatest strengths.

Frequently Asked Questions (FAQ)

What is the biggest hidden detail in Interstellar?

The biggest hidden detail is that Cooper himself is Murph's "ghost." Every strange event in her bedroom is caused by Cooper using gravity from inside the Tesseract.

Is Gargantua scientifically accurate?

Yes. Physicist Kip Thorne helped create one of the most realistic black holes ever shown in a film.

Why does time move differently on Miller's Planet?

Because the planet orbits extremely close to Gargantua, whose immense gravity causes severe time dilation according to Einstein's theory of relativity.

What does the watch symbolise?

The watch represents the connection between Cooper and Murph. It becomes the tool that allows Cooper to send the quantum data needed to save humanity.

Why is Dr. Mann considered the villain?

Dr. Mann allows fear to override his principles. His actions highlight how survival instincts can lead even brilliant people to make terrible choices.

Is Interstellar based on real science?

Much of the film's science—including black holes, wormholes, gravity, and time dilation—is grounded in real theoretical physics, though some story elements are fictional.

Why do fans keep rewatching Interstellar?

Because the movie is filled with subtle clues, layered symbolism, and interconnected scenes that become clearer once you know the ending.
